New Canadian station tonight while car DXing while waiting to pick up Carolyn at the BART station.

CBR 1010 Calgary, Alberta News/Information/Public Radio/CBC Radio 1 50/50kW

Second furtherest north station heard from N. CA, CFAC also from Calgary has a transmitter that is located slightly further north. Second Calgary and Alberta station. hea hea

Was playing typical boring ass CBC programming, thought it was the Winnipeg CBW but that is actually located on 990 not 1010.
